66416175245660800 is an even composite number. It is composed of seven dist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two thousand, five hundred ninety-two divisors.

Prime factorization of 66416175245660800:

27 × 52 × 7 × 232 × 412 × 532 × 1187

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 5 × 5 × 7 × 23 × 23 × 41 × 41 × 53 × 53 × 1187)
